Precisely what is LPG and how can it be manufactured?

LPG stands for liquefied petroleum gasoline and is a variety of 'liquid gasoline' that can be applied as fuel for several different needs, such as powering autos.

Also known as butane and propane gasoline, or autogas in motoring circles, it's the by-solution of your processing of normal fuel liquids in addition to the refining of crude oil.

Whilst ordinarily it was deliberately burnt off and wasted, in the previous couple of many years it has been recognised as a versatile minimal-carbon gas – and made use of productively.

Although the phrase ‘liquid gas’ appears for being a contradiction in phrases, it essentially describes a transparent gas that turns to liquid when subjected to stress or cooling: it’s this characteristic that permits it to get saved in tanks inside of a vehicle.

Most petrol vehicles could be fitted using an LPG (Liquid Petroleum Gasoline) conversion, turning them into ‘dual-fuel vehicles’ that could run on LPG and also petrol. Some manufacturers, for instance Dacia, have marketed conversions with the manufacturing facility.

Why could it be no more widely used?

While LPG is extensively utilized by households and organizations, fewer than a single p.c of cars on United kingdom streets are fuelled by it.

There are a selection of reasons why Many individuals are unwilling to transform their vehicle to run on LPG but amongst the largest causes is The shortage of incentives within the British isles Government.

Though automobiles converted by accredited corporations may perhaps qualify to save lots of on auto excise responsibility (VED), by remaining classed being an ‘alternatively-fuelled’ car or truck, the newest regulations signify these only help save £10 annually on road tax.

Very like electric powered automobiles, it’s a ‘chicken and egg’ state of affairs. With LPG-transformed automobiles representing such a little proportion of all autos on UK roadways, there’s minor incentive for filling stations to supply LPG. And when it’s hard to find filling stations stocking it, motorists will probably be unwilling to convert to LPG.

Lots of people don’t understand the advantages and disadvantages of working an LPG car or truck. With no identical incentives as electric powered automobiles, LPG simply isn’t staying promoted in the UK. Quite a few motorists merely aren’t mindful of its existence.

Drivers will also be worried more info about the cost. Converting a petrol car to run on LPG can Charge about £two,000, and there’s no guarantee within the British isles govt that it won’t increase obligations on LPG Later on. The cost of LPG has also greater substantially in the last few yrs, slashing potential personal savings.

This uncertainty may make it tricky to sell an LPG-converted vehicle, that means you’ll battle to Get the a reimbursement if you need to do pay for a conversion and then provide the car.

Even though several auto makers have in past times experimented with featuring manufacturing unit-healthy LPG kits on new styles (it's possible you'll come across ‘twin-fuel’ Fords, Dacias, Vauxhalls, Protons and Saabs within the classifieds), all of them marketed in modest numbers and, therefore, only Dacia sells new LPG transformed automobiles these days.

How readily available is LPG?
Another reason why many people are hesitant to transform their automobile to operate on LPG is The problem find fuel stations that deliver it.

According to the British isles trade Affiliation to the LPG field, UKLPG, you will discover one,400 LPG refuelling stations across the nation compared to all around eight,350 filling stations General.

Which means it’s more challenging to locate LPG than petrol or diesel, particularly if you reside in a rural location exactly where filling stations are scarcer.

It truly is getting easier to Find LPG stockists, while. There are now several Sites and cellular phone applications demonstrating your closest LPG service provider, as well as letting you Evaluate fees.

Quite a few the large gas station chains often present LPG, which include Shell, BP and Esso, as do grocery store petrol stations, notably some Morrisons and Sainsbury’s stations.
